MJ Praised Dirk Nowitzki Before Final NBA Matchup in 2003

Dirk Nowitzki and Michael Jordan

Charlotte Hornets minority owner and NBA legend Michael Jordan, also known as MJ, reportedly praised Dallas Mavericks special advisor and legend Dirk Nowitzki before their final NBA matchup in the final months of the 2002-03 NBA season.

Jordan, now 61, retired from the NBA twice and mounted a comeback, but announced in November 2002 that he’d step away for good. He played for the Chicago Bulls from 1984-1993 and 1995-98 and the Washington Wizards from 2001-03. He was drafted third overall by the Bulls at the 1984 NBA Draft.

Nowitzki, now 46, was one of the many individuals Jordan has encountered throughout 15 seasons in the league. Nowitzki’s Mavericks visited Jordan’s Wizards and faced off for the last time, and as expected, “His Airness” praised the German basketball as a gesture of goodwill.

Jordan’s praise for Nowitzki wasn’t only an act of sportsmanship, but also a compliment towards the Wurzberg, West Germany, native. Read on for more details.

Michael Jordan’s Praise for Dirk Nowitzki

Michael Jordan praised Dirk Nowitzki before his final NBA matchup against him in 2003. Jordan and Nowitzki played in front of a packed crowd in Washington, D.C.

Jordan recalled to Spiegel Online, “Dirk (Nowitzki) is strong, he is intelligent. He knows how to play. It was a great challenge for me to play against him one more time.” Jordan’s recalling of Nowitzki was arguably short and sweet. The former later played his final NBA game on April 16, 2003, against the Philadelphia 76ers in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ania.

Michael Jordan and Dirk Nowitzki’s Final Dance

Michael Jordan and Dirk Nowitzki’s final dance, aka the final game, took place on February 23, 2003.

The Dallas Mavericks brought a five-game winning streak to D.C., but they struggled to maintain their momentum against the MJ-led Washington Wizards at the time. The Mavericks scored a season-low 13 points in the first quarter. By halftime, the Wizards ran away, as “Dirty” only put up five points. Nowitzki reportedly insisted that his nerves were to blame for his questionable performance.

According to the Basketball Network, Nowitzki said, “It’s a big deal, of course. But when we’re all on the court, everyone is the same to me. It’s all about one thing: I want to win.”

Dirk Nowitzki Prevails Over Michael Jordan

Contrary to popular belief, Dirk Nowitzki and the Dallas Mavericks prevailed over Michael Jordan and the Washington Wizards in their final NBA matchup in 2003. Nowitzki’s strong comeback and the Mavericks bench’s solid performance highlighted the second half while setting the tone of the game. Even though the Wizards fought back, the Mavericks won 106-101.

The Basketball Network reported that Jordan remarked, “I tried to neutralize him (Dirk Nowitzki) as much as possible, forcing him into plays I knew I could handle.”

Jordan’s remark was arguably short and sweet. Jordan fought hard on defense and led the Wizards like he did when he was in his prime, despite being in his early 40s. He reportedly gave Nowitzki a quick handshake after the game instead of a grand gesture.
